Cost me $130.00 NZ with 4300k's on the clock and a bit of time to get it running properly.
Rewelded half the frame due to poor welds.
It would struggle to do 40 - 50km/h now does over 70km/h .
The dc side of the stator was broken so replaced that and the charging system works again.
It would start and go fine for the first few meters down the road then start slowing down. I striped the carb and found alot of crap in the bowl cleaned jets put back together pulled out fuel tank and drained (Not a pretty sight). It ran better but not like it should. I had another look at the carb and saw a piece of diaphram hanging out the top of carb pulled it apart to find 2 holes in it. A bit of silicone over them ( Temporary ) Still only a little improvement so had a look on this site.
Next was valve adjustment they were tight no wonder it would only run right for short time.
Replaced original air box for a pod type filter.
Ported and polished the head as nothing lined up nicely and cleaned up the inlet manifold for nice flow.
Have made a header for it about 7mm bigger bore than stock pipe but a bit loud for road use. (maybe just drill out the original one)
Next will be some variator weights 12 grams should do me as i only weigh 65kg - 140lbs.
I have cut the front and pulled the lower front end out by about an inch as the tyre used to hit the fairing under braking but nothing looked bent.
Cut the front gaurd down as i didn't like the low hanging one it had and cut the back one off aswell.
I painted the rims and bike. (It was blue )
